Are you as happy as I am it's Friday? Well this week's Freebie Friday pattern is a great pattern by Nadya Stalling - her Slavic Star Hand Bag
This cute little bag would be a good introduction to colorwork and it uses our Full Circle Bulky yarn so it goes quick!
Great for carrying around a small project - I'm thinking this would be good for something like my WIP sock - which I have on me at all times.
